There is so much more to Chinese food than sweet and sour pork and dim sum!

It has breadth and depth that is yet to be explored. As well as the wealth of regional dishes, there is an array of cooking techniques that is not yet familiar. Chinese food can also be surprisingly simple and you don’t necessarily need fancy kit to cook it at home.

It’s much more accessible than most people think. Chinese food is so much more than nourishment for the body and sensations for the mouth, it is culturally an expression of love.

The Chinese are not known to be tactile people but they express their love and affection through food.

The story behind the business
Meet Poon's London

Our family culinary history runs deep.

My father comes from a long line of chefs. Somewhere in the long distant past is a many times great grandfather who was chef to an emperor. Another many times great grandfather effectively invented the stock cube.

My grandparents had a famous restaurant in Macau where my granny was famed for her knife skills. There is an old family recipe for Chinese Wind Dried Meats, which we still produce today. My father started in the kitchen young. In Hong Kong, he trained with a Swiss pâtissier and in the mid-Sixties he came to England in pursuit of my mother.

Disappointed by the quality of Chinese food in England at the time, my parents opened the first Poon’s Restaurant in 1973 in Lisle Street, Chinatown. Three years later they opened the iconic Poon’s of Covent Garden at 41 King Street (now an Arc'teryx store.) The great and the good dined there – from Mick Jagger to Barbara Streisand. In 1980 my father was awarded a Michelin Star. Restaurants in Geneva and The City followed. My parents retired in 2006.

I have worked in all my parents’ restaurants and swore I would never go into the business, but what chance does one stand against kismet? So, I bring you my Chinese kitchen from the depths of my heart & my family’s hearth.
